Back when I was a quality assurance engineer, our rule of thumb was that 99.9% of failures in electronic equipment would occur in the first 1000 hours of operation. We subjected our products to an accelerated ~250 hour burn-in test with power and temperature cycling to ferret out those early failures. Typical failure rates during that burn-in test was ~3%. Commercial mfgs are happy to ship products without that stringent test regime and accept the failure rate. You can call that "Customer burn-in test" ;-)
